Wilson Downing Drive to Close for Lexington Road Project, Replacing a Four-Way Stop With Mini Roundabout
Starting Monday, Wilson Downing Drive will be closed to through traffic between Tates Creek Road and Camelot Drive as crews convert a residential intersection into a mini roundabout designed to improve pedestrian crossings.
LEXINGTON, Ky. A major construction project set to begin Monday will close Wilson Downing Drive to through traffic between Tates Creek Road and Camelot Drive, redirecting drivers away from a neighborhood cut-through that local officials say is among the busiest in the area. The change is expected to affect daily travel patterns for residents and commuters using the corridor to avoid larger arterials.
The project also includes what WKYT described as a first for Lexington: a mini roundabout installed in a residential area. Crews will create the roundabout by converting an existing four-way stop at the intersection of Belleau Wood and Walden drives.
According to the reporting, the mini roundabout design will include crosswalks and small raised refuge islands. The intent is to allow pedestrians to cross one lane of traffic at a time rather than multiple lanes without interruption, while also separating turning movements from through movements within the intersection.
WKYT reported that the mini roundabout will operate without traffic indicates or stop signs. That means drivers will rely on the roundabout geometry and yielding rules rather than report phases or sign-controlled stops when approaching and entering the intersection.
To make room for the new roundabout, the entrance to Pebble Creek Drive from Belleau Wood will be permanently closed, the report said. The closure is part of the intersection redesign and is expected to change local access routes for residents using that connection.
The work is also timed with an earlier start at an adjacent access point. Crews began construction on an entrance from Pebble Creek to Wilson Downing on June 18, according to WKYT, indicating the project is being staged to limit disruptions and set up the changes needed for the Monday closure.
Residents and travelers seeking alternatives are expected to rely on nearby roadways while the through-traffic closure is in effect. The affected area is limited to the segment between Tates Creek Road and Camelot Drive, but the intersection changes at Belleau Wood and Walden drives and the permanent closure of the Pebble Creek Drive entrance from Belleau Wood are likely to affect local turning patterns even for drivers who are not using Wilson Downing as a through route.
